Facing eviction is a serious challenge. Leveraging your rights and taking timely action are essential in order to protect your home.
An eviction defense strategy typically involves scrutinizing the basis for eviction, pinpointing any legal irregularities, and communicating your rights with your landlord.
- Seek legal counsel from a qualified attorney that in eviction defense. They may represent you on the legal process and defend your interests.
- Maintain detailed records of all communications with your landlord, including any financial transactions.
- Explore available community support in your area. Several organizations extend free or low-cost legal aid and shelter assistance.

Dealing with an Eviction? Get Legal Assistance Today
An eviction can be a stressful and overwhelming experience. If you're facing this situation, it is crucial to act quickly and decisively. Seeking legal assistance from an experienced attorney can make a significant difference in your case. Legal professionals understand the complex laws governing evictions and can guide you through the process, protecting your rights and interests.
A qualified attorney can:
* Analyze your lease to identify any potential violations on the landlord's part.
* Negotiate with your landlord to mitigate the situation and potentially avoid eviction.
* Advocate for you in if tenants don t pay rent court if necessary, presenting a strong defense against the eviction charges.
